Aloe vera, often referred to as the “wonder plant,” is best known for its versatility. This succulent has been used for centuries for its skin-soothing and healing properties. The gel extracted from aloe vera leaves contains v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that promote skin health. It is particularly effective in reducing inflammation and alleviating sunburn, making it a staple in many households, especially during the summer months.
In addition to topical applications, aloe vera can also foster digestive health when consumed. Its natural enzymes aid in digestion, making it a popular choice for those dealing with digestive issues such as bloating or heartburn. Drinking aloe vera juice can be refreshing and help maintain overall gut health. However, one should always ensure that the product is pure and free from added sugars or artificial flavors, as these can diminish its beneficial properties.
Lavender, with its calming aroma, is widely recognized for its ability to reduce stress and anxiety. The essential oil derived from lavender flowers is often used in aromatherapy to create a peaceful and tranquil environment. Studies have shown that inhaling lavender can significantly decrease heart rate and blood pressure, which contributes to relaxation. Furthermore, lavender oil is frequently added to baths for a soothing experience, enhancing sleep quality and aiding in restful nights.
Not only does lavender promote emotional well-being, but it also has antiseptic and anti-inflammatory properties. When used topically, diluted lavender oil can help heal minor burns and cuts by preventing infection while promoting faster healing. Its effectiveness means that lavender is often a go-to for natural self-care, capable of addressing both physical and emotional concerns.
Tea tree oil, revered for its powerful antimicrobial properties, is another natural ingredient worth exploring. This oil is derived from the leaves of the Melaleuca alternifolia tree, native to Australia. Renowned for its ability to combat harmful bacteria and fungi, tea tree oil is a popular ingredient in many skincare products. It can effectively treat acne, dandruff, and even athlete’s foot due to its antifungal and antibacterial qualities.
Additionally, tea tree oil offers relief for various skin irritations. When diluted with a carrier oil, it can soothe insect bites, minor cuts, and even eczema. The key, however, is to use it responsibly since undiluted tea tree oil can irritate the skin. Always perform a patch test before applying it to larger areas.
